/ohos5.0/base/security/certificate_framework/test/fuzztest/cfcreate_fuzzer/ |
H A D | cfcreate_fuzzer.cpp | 35 CfEncodingBlob inStream = { 0 }; in CfCreateFuzzTest() local 36 inStream.encodingFormat = *(reinterpret_cast<enum CfEncodingFormat *>(tmpData + usedSize)); in CfCreateFuzzTest() 38 inStream.len = *(reinterpret_cast<size_t *>(tmpData + usedSize)); in CfCreateFuzzTest() 40 if (inStream.len > size - usedSize) { in CfCreateFuzzTest() 43 inStream.data = static_cast<uint8_t *>(CfMalloc(inStream.len, 0)); in CfCreateFuzzTest() 44 if (inStream.data == nullptr) { in CfCreateFuzzTest() 47 (void)memcpy_s(inStream.data, inStream.len, tmpData + usedSize, inStream.len); in CfCreateFuzzTest() 50 (void)CfCreate(objType, &inStream, &object); in CfCreateFuzzTest() 51 CfFree(inStream.data); in CfCreateFuzzTest()
|
/ohos5.0/base/security/certificate_framework/test/unittest/v1.0/src/ |
H A D | crypto_x509_certificate_test.cpp | 88 CfEncodingBlob inStream = { 0 }; in SetUpTestCase() local 117 CfEncodingBlob inStream = { 0 }; variable 131 CfEncodingBlob inStream = { 0 }; variable 142 CfEncodingBlob inStream = { 0 }; variable 482 CfEncodingBlob inStream = { 0 }; variable 499 CfEncodingBlob inStream = { 0 }; variable 539 CfEncodingBlob inStream = { 0 }; variable 556 CfEncodingBlob inStream = { 0 }; variable 582 CfEncodingBlob inStream = { 0 }; variable 599 CfEncodingBlob inStream = { 0 }; variable [all …]
|
H A D | crypto_x509_cert_crl_collection_test.cpp | 52 CfEncodingBlob inStream = { 0 }; in SetUpTestCase() local 54 inStream.encodingFormat = CF_FORMAT_PEM; in SetUpTestCase() 221 CfEncodingBlob inStream = { 0 }; variable 223 inStream.encodingFormat = CF_FORMAT_PEM; 224 inStream.len = strlen(g_secondCert) + 1; 244 CfEncodingBlob inStream = { 0 }; variable 246 inStream.encodingFormat = CF_FORMAT_PEM; 468 CfEncodingBlob inStream = { 0 }; variable 470 inStream.encodingFormat = CF_FORMAT_PEM; 514 CfEncodingBlob inStream = { 0 }; variable [all …]
|
H A D | crypto_x509_cert_chain_test.cpp | 320 CfEncodingBlob inStream = { 0 }; in SetUpTestCase() local 400 CfFree(inStream.data); 415 CfFree(inStream.data); 450 CfFree(inStream.data); 464 CfFree(inStream.data); 474 inStream.len = ~0; 479 CfFree(inStream.data); 504 CfFree(inStream.data); 558 CfEncodingBlob inStream = { 0 }; variable 688 CfFree(inStream.data); [all …]
|
H A D | crypto_x509_certificate_test_part2.cpp | 472 CfEncodingBlob inStream = { variable 477 CfResult ret = HcfX509CertificateCreate(&inStream, &x509Cert); 499 CfEncodingBlob inStream = { variable 504 CfResult ret = HcfX509CertificateCreate(&inStream, &x509Cert); 526 CfEncodingBlob inStream = { variable 531 CfResult ret = HcfX509CertificateCreate(&inStream, &x509Cert); 623 CfEncodingBlob inStream = { variable 649 CfEncodingBlob inStream = { variable 675 CfEncodingBlob inStream = { variable 701 CfEncodingBlob inStream = { variable [all …]
|
/ohos5.0/base/update/updater/services/package/pkg_algorithm/ |
H A D | pkg_algo_lz4.h | 47 int32_t PackCalculate(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 50 int32_t Pack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 53 int32_t UnpackDecode(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 56 int32_t Unpack(const PkgStreamPtr inStream, 69 const PkgStreamPtr inStream, size_t &nextToRead, size_t &srcOffset); 90 int32_t Pack(const PkgStreamPtr inStream, 93 int32_t PackCalculate(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 96 int32_t Unpack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 99 int32_t UnpackCalculate(const PkgStreamPtr inStream, const PkgStreamPtr outStream,
|
H A D | pkg_algo_lz4.cpp | 77 ret = ReadData(inStream, srcOffset, inBuffer, remainSize, readLen); in PackCalculate() 114 if (inStream == nullptr || outStream == nullptr) { in Pack() 131 return PackCalculate(inStream, outStream, context, inBuffer, outBuffer); in Pack() 198 if (inStream == nullptr || outStream == nullptr) { in Unpack() 207 return UnpackCalculate(inStream, outStream, context, inBuffSize); in Unpack() 300 if (inStream == nullptr || outStream == nullptr) { in Pack() 328 int32_t ret = PackCalculate(inStream, outStream, msg, dataLen, ctx); in Pack() 368 if (ReadData(inStream, srcOffset, inbuffer, remainSize, readLen) != PKG_SUCCESS) { in GetUnpackParam() 446 if (inStream == nullptr || outStream == nullptr) { in Unpack() 459 int32_t ret = GetUnpackParam(ctx, inStream, nextToRead, unpackText.srcOffset); in Unpack() [all …]
|
H A D | pkg_algo_deflate.cpp | 56 int32_t PkgAlgoDeflate::PackCalculate(PkgAlgorithmContext &context, const PkgStreamPtr inStream, in PackCalculate() argument 76 ret = ReadData(inStream, srcOffset, inBuffer, remainSize, readLen); in PackCalculate() 107 int32_t PkgAlgoDeflate::Pack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, in Pack() argument 110 if (inStream == nullptr || outStream == nullptr) { in Pack() 119 return PackCalculate(context, inStream, outStream, algorithm); in Pack() 122 int32_t PkgAlgoDeflate::ReadUnpackData(const PkgStreamPtr inStream, PkgBuffer &inBuffer, in ReadUnpackData() argument 152 int32_t PkgAlgoDeflate::UnpackCalculate(PkgAlgorithmContext &context, const PkgStreamPtr inStream, in UnpackCalculate() argument 171 if (ReadUnpackData(inStream, inBuffer, zstream, unpackContext, readLen) != PKG_SUCCESS) { in UnpackCalculate() 197 int32_t PkgAlgoDeflate::Unpack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, in Unpack() argument 205 if (inStream == nullptr || outStream == nullptr) { in Unpack() [all …]
|
H A D | pkg_algo_deflate.h | 37 int32_t Pack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 40 int32_t Unpack(const PkgStreamPtr inStream, 44 int32_t PackCalculate(PkgAlgorithmContext &context, const PkgStreamPtr inStream, 47 int32_t ReadUnpackData(const PkgStreamPtr inStream, PkgBuffer &inBuffer, 53 int32_t UnpackCalculate(PkgAlgorithmContext &context, const PkgStreamPtr inStream,
|
H A D | pkg_algorithm.cpp | 25 int32_t PkgAlgorithm::ReadData(const PkgStreamPtr inStream, size_t offset, PkgBuffer &buffer, in ReadData() argument 31 int32_t ret = inStream->Read(buffer, offset, remainBytes, readBytes); in ReadData() 59 int32_t PkgAlgorithm::Pack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, in Pack() argument 76 ret = ReadData(inStream, srcOffset, buffer, remainSize, readLen); in Pack() 106 int32_t PkgAlgorithm::Unpack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, in Unpack() argument 122 ret = ReadData(inStream, srcOffset, buffer, remainSize, readLen); in Unpack() 152 int32_t PkgAlgorithm::UnpackWithVerify(const PkgStreamPtr inStream, const PkgStreamPtr outStream, in UnpackWithVerify() argument 169 ret = ReadData(inStream, srcOffset, buffer, remainSize, readLen); in UnpackWithVerify()
|
H A D | pkg_algorithm.h | 72 virtual int32_t Pack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 74 virtual int32_t Unpack(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 82 int32_t UnpackWithVerify(const PkgStreamPtr inStream, const PkgStreamPtr outStream, 87 int32_t ReadData(const PkgStreamPtr inStream,
|
/ohos5.0/base/update/updater/services/package/pkg_package/ |
H A D | pkg_gzipfile.cpp | 144 int32_t ret = algorithm->Pack(inStream, outStream, context); in Pack() 206 PkgStreamPtr inStream = pkgFile_->GetPkgStream(); in Unpack() local 207 if (outStream == nullptr || inStream == nullptr) { in Unpack() 217 int32_t ret = algorithm->Unpack(inStream, outStream, context); in Unpack() 223 ret = CheckFileInfo(context, inStream); in Unpack() 262 PkgStreamPtr inStream = pkgFile_->GetPkgStream(); in DecodeHeader() local 263 if (inStream == nullptr || buffer.buffer == nullptr) { in DecodeHeader() 294 size_t blockOffset = inStream->GetFileLength() - BLOCK_SIZE; in DecodeHeader() 311 if (file == nullptr || inStream == nullptr) { in AddEntry() 326 int32_t ret = entry->Init(file, inStream); in AddEntry() [all …]
|
H A D | pkg_lz4file.cpp | 22 int32_t Lz4FileEntry::Init(const PkgManager::FileInfoPtr fileInfo, PkgStreamPtr inStream) in Init() argument 24 int32_t ret = PkgEntry::Init(&fileInfo_.fileInfo, fileInfo, inStream); in Init() 55 if (algorithm == nullptr || outStream == nullptr || inStream == nullptr) { in Pack() 65 int32_t ret = algorithm->Pack(inStream, outStream, context); in Pack() 85 PkgStreamPtr inStream = pkgFile_->GetPkgStream(); in Unpack() local 86 if (outStream == nullptr || inStream == nullptr) { in Unpack() 95 int32_t ret = algorithm->Unpack(inStream, outStream, context); in Unpack() 131 if (file == nullptr || inStream == nullptr) { in AddEntry() 146 int32_t ret = entry->Init(file, inStream); in AddEntry() 153 ret = entry->EncodeHeader(inStream, currentOffset_, encodeLen); in AddEntry() [all …]
|
H A D | pkg_zipfile.h | 133 int32_t Init(const PkgManager::FileInfoPtr fileInfo, PkgStreamPtr inStream) override; 140 int32_t EncodeHeader(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 142 int32_t Pack(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 144 …int32_t Stored(const PkgStreamPtr inStream, const PkgStreamPtr outStream, PkgAlgorithmContext &con… 156 int32_t DecodeCentralDirEntry(PkgStreamPtr inStream, PkgBuffer &buffer, size_t currentPos, 164 int32_t DecodeLocalFileHeaderCheck(PkgStreamPtr inStream, PkgBuffer &data, size_t currentPos); 166 int32_t DecodeLocalFileHeader(PkgStreamPtr inStream, PkgBuffer &data, size_t currentPos, 175 int32_t PackStream(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en, 190 int32_t AddEntry(const PkgManager::FileInfoPtr file, const PkgStreamPtr inStream) override;
|
H A D | pkg_zipfile.cpp | 50 if (file == nullptr || inStream == nullptr) { in AddEntry() 62 entry->Init(file, inStream); in AddEntry() 65 ret = entry->EncodeHeader(inStream, currentOffset_, encodeLen); in AddEntry() 71 ret = entry->Pack(inStream, currentOffset_, encodeLen); in AddEntry() 314 int32_t ret = algorithm->Pack(inStream, outStream, context); in PackStream() 670 PkgStreamPtr inStream = pkgFile_->GetPkgStream(); in Unpack() local 671 if (outStream == nullptr || inStream == nullptr) { in Unpack() 683 ret = algorithm->Unpack(inStream, outStream, context); in Unpack() 686 ret = Stored(inStream, outStream, context); in Unpack() 723 PkgStreamPtr inStream = pkgFile_->GetPkgStream(); in DecodeHeader() local [all …]
|
H A D | pkg_lz4file.h | 35 int32_t Init(const PkgManager::FileInfoPtr fileInfo, PkgStreamPtr inStream) override; 42 int32_t EncodeHeader(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 44 int32_t Pack(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 65 int32_t AddEntry(const PkgManager::FileInfoPtr file, const PkgStreamPtr inStream) override;
|
H A D | pkg_gzipfile.h | 46 int32_t EncodeHeader(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 48 int32_t Pack(PkgStreamPtr inStream, size_t startOffset, size_t &encodeLen) override; 57 int32_t CheckFileInfo(PkgAlgorithmContext context, PkgStreamPtr inStream); 73 int32_t AddEntry(const PkgManager::FileInfoPtr file, const PkgStreamPtr inStream) override;
|
H A D | pkg_pkgfile.cpp | 137 PkgStreamPtr inStream) in Init() argument 139 if (localFileInfo == nullptr || fileInfo == nullptr || inStream == nullptr) { in Init() 144 fileName_.assign(inStream->GetFileName()); in Init() 155 localFileInfo->unpackedSize = inStream->GetFileLength(); in Init() 158 localFileInfo->packedSize = inStream->GetFileLength(); in Init()
|
/ohos5.0/base/security/certificate_framework/test/fuzztest/v1.0/x509certificate_fuzzer/ |
H A D | x509certificate_fuzzer.cpp | 163 CfEncodingBlob inStream = { 0 }; in CreateOneCert() local 164 inStream.data = reinterpret_cast<uint8_t *>(g_fuzzCert); in CreateOneCert() 165 inStream.encodingFormat = CF_FORMAT_PEM; in CreateOneCert() 166 inStream.len = strlen(g_fuzzCert) + 1; in CreateOneCert() 168 CfResult res = HcfX509CertificateCreate(&inStream, &x509CertObj); in CreateOneCert() 187 CfEncodingBlob inStream = { 0 }; in X509CertificateFuzzTest() local 188 inStream.data = const_cast<uint8_t *>(data); in X509CertificateFuzzTest() 189 inStream.encodingFormat = CF_FORMAT_PEM; in X509CertificateFuzzTest() 190 inStream.len = size; in X509CertificateFuzzTest() 192 CfResult res = HcfX509CertificateCreate(&inStream, &x509CertObj); in X509CertificateFuzzTest()
|
/ohos5.0/base/security/certificate_framework/test/fuzztest/v1.0/x509certchain_fuzzer/ |
H A D | x509certchain_fuzzer.cpp | 178 CfResult ret = HcfCertChainCreate(inStream, nullptr, &certChain); in CreateOneCertChainCore() 420 CfEncodingBlob inStream = { 0 }; in X509CertChainFuzzTest() local 421 inStream.data = const_cast<uint8_t *>(data); in X509CertChainFuzzTest() 422 inStream.encodingFormat = encodingFormat; in X509CertChainFuzzTest() 423 inStream.len = size; in X509CertChainFuzzTest() 686 CfEncodingBlob inStream = { 0 }; in CreateOneCertChainBuildResultCreate() local 689 inStream.encodingFormat = CF_FORMAT_PEM; in CreateOneCertChainBuildResultCreate() 690 inStream.len = strlen(g_testSelfSignedCaCertValid) + 1; in CreateOneCertChainBuildResultCreate() 740 CfEncodingBlob inStream = { 0 }; in X509BuildResultCreateFuzzTest() local 742 inStream.encodingFormat = CF_FORMAT_PEM; in X509BuildResultCreateFuzzTest() [all …]
|
/ohos5.0/base/security/certificate_framework/test/fuzztest/v1.0/x509distinguishedname_fuzzer/ |
H A D | x509distinguished_name_fuzzer.cpp | 95 CfBlob inStream = { 0 }; in X509DistinguishedNameFuzzTest() local 96 inStream.data = testData; in X509DistinguishedNameFuzzTest() 97 inStream.size = size + 1; in X509DistinguishedNameFuzzTest() 99 CfResult res = HcfX509DistinguishedNameCreate(&inStream, false, &x509DistinguishedNameObj); in X509DistinguishedNameFuzzTest() 108 res = HcfX509DistinguishedNameCreate(&inStream, true, &x509DistinguishedNameObj); in X509DistinguishedNameFuzzTest()
|
/ohos5.0/docs/zh-cn/release-notes/changelogs/OpenHarmony_4.1.3.5/ |
H A D | changelogs-cert.md | 37 function createX509Crl(inStream: EncodingBlob, callback: AsyncCallback<X509Crl>): void; 38 function createX509Crl(inStream: EncodingBlob): Promise<X509Crl>; 53 function createX509CRL(inStream: EncodingBlob, callback: AsyncCallback<X509CRL>): void; 54 function createX509CRL(inStream: EncodingBlob): Promise<X509CRL>;
|
/ohos5.0/base/security/certificate_framework/frameworks/adapter/v1.0/src/ |
H A D | x509_distinguished_name_openssl.c | 297 CfResult OpensslX509DistinguishedNameSpiCreate(const CfBlob *inStream, const bool bString, in OpensslX509DistinguishedNameSpiCreate() argument 300 if ((inStream == NULL) || inStream->data == NULL || (spi == NULL)) { in OpensslX509DistinguishedNameSpiCreate() 306 name = ParseName((const char *)inStream->data, MBSTRING_UTF8, "DistinguishedName"); in OpensslX509DistinguishedNameSpiCreate() 308 const unsigned char *in = inStream->data; in OpensslX509DistinguishedNameSpiCreate() 309 name = d2i_X509_NAME(NULL, &in, inStream->size); in OpensslX509DistinguishedNameSpiCreate()
|
/ohos5.0/base/security/certificate_framework/frameworks/core/v1.0/certificate/ |
H A D | x509_cert_chain.c | 153 … const CfEncodingBlob *inStream, const HcfX509CertificateArray *inCerts, HcfCertChain **returnObj) in HcfCertChainCreate() argument 155 …if ((inStream == NULL && inCerts == NULL) || (inStream != NULL && inCerts != NULL) || returnObj ==… in HcfCertChainCreate() 168 if (inStream != NULL) { in HcfCertChainCreate() 169 res = func->createByEncFunc(inStream, &spiObj); in HcfCertChainCreate()
|
/ohos5.0/docs/en/release-notes/changelogs/OpenHarmony_4.1.3.5/ |
H A D | changelogs-cert.md | 37 function createX509Crl(inStream: EncodingBlob, callback: AsyncCallback<X509Crl>): void; 38 function createX509Crl(inStream: EncodingBlob): Promise<X509Crl>; 53 function createX509CRL(inStream: EncodingBlob, callback: AsyncCallback<X509CRL>): void; 54 function createX509CRL(inStream: EncodingBlob): Promise<X509CRL>;
|